What
VibeFlow is an AI-powered full-stack app builder focused on backend automation and visual workflow creation, with the option to attach a frontend such as forms, dashboards, approval screens, or customer-facing apps. It combines AI-assisted generation with drag-and-drop editing, aiming to give users both speed and control when building logic, data flows, and interfaces.
The product appears to serve developers, founders, growth and sales teams, operations teams, and non-technical users who need to automate processes or launch internal and external tools without starting from scratch. Its positioning is likely between no-code workflow automation platforms and app builders, with an emphasis on visual backends, exportable code, and AI-assisted full-stack development.
Features
- AI-assisted visual backend workflows: Build automation logic, API connections, database steps, email actions, and AI-native flows in a visual editor, which can simplify workflow design and iteration.
- Frontend attachment in one click: Add forms, dashboards, approval screens, or customer apps on top of automations, helping teams turn backend logic into usable interfaces quickly.
- Code generation and export: VibeFlow generates TypeScript and React, and the site states that workflows are real code users own, which is useful for teams that want portability and developer control.
- Deploy-anywhere approach: The platform states that users can export to GitHub and deploy anywhere, supporting teams that do not want to stay locked into a hosted runtime.
- Pre-built integrations: The page mentions connectors for Slack, Notion, Stripe, Gmail, and more, which can reduce setup work for common business systems.
- Figma-to-code support: Users can turn Figma designs into React components iteratively, which may help bridge design and implementation for frontend work.
Helpful Tips
- Validate backend depth early: If backend reliability and scalability matter, test how well VibeFlow handles branching logic, error handling, retries, and observability, since the page highlights workflow creation but gives limited operational detail.
- Check code export quality in your stack: Because code ownership and export are central claims, review the generated TypeScript and React for maintainability, naming consistency, and ease of handoff to engineering teams.
- Match the product to workflow complexity: VibeFlow appears well suited for automations, approval flows, internal tools, and lightweight customer-facing apps; for highly custom systems, confirm where visual building ends and custom engineering begins.
- Use frontend optionality strategically: Since the platform supports backend-only automations as well as attached UIs, teams should decide whether they need interface layers immediately or can start with process automation first.
- Review connector coverage before rollout: The site names several integrations, but buyers should verify the exact systems, triggers, and actions they need before standardizing on the platform.
